  9. 6.6.2025 | The Ministry of Finance has set the base rate to 2.25 per cent as of 1 July 2025 until the end of December 2025. The base rate has been at 2.75 per cent since 1 January 2025.

  10. 16.6.2025 | On 16 June 2025, the Ministerial Committee on Economic Policy decided that the central government would continue its preparations for the competitive tendering of publicly funded passenger rail services. The current contract with VR Group is due to expire at the end of 2030, with a new contract period of about ten years scheduled to start on 1 January 2031.

  14. 9.10.2025 | The state and sectors have signed new Energy Efficiency Agreements for 2026–2035. Upon signing the agreements, 169 organisations committed themselves to efficient energy use. Once again, the objective is to have 60 per cent of Finland’s total energy use under the voluntary agreements.

  19. 1.8.2025 | The provisions of the EU AI Regulation on, for example, general-purpose AI models will be applied in the EU countries as of 2.8.2025. However, national legislation related to the tasks of the national authorities, the designation of notified bodies and sanctions does not yet apply in Finland at that time.
